What is Eptinezumab?
Eptinezumab, also known by its brand name Vyepti, is a medication used for the preventive treatment of migraine in adults[1][2]. It belongs to a class of drugs called calcitonin gene-related peptide (CGRP) antagonists, which work by blocking a protein involved in the development of migraine headaches[1].

How Does Eptinezumab Work?
Eptinezumab is a monoclonal antibody that targets and blocks the action of calcitonin gene-related peptide (CGRP), a protein that plays a crucial role in the development of migraine attacks. By inhibiting CGRP, eptinezumab helps to prevent the onset of migraines and reduce their frequency and severity[1].
How is Eptinezumab Administered?
Eptinezumab is administered as an intravenous (IV) infusion, which means it is delivered directly into the bloodstream through a vein. The typical dosing schedule is as follows:
- For adults, the recommended dose is either 100 mg or 300 mg given every 12 weeks (3 months)[2][3].
- For children and adolescents (ages 6-17), the dose is adjusted based on body weight[7].
- The infusion usually takes about 30 minutes to complete[5].
How Effective is Eptinezumab?
Clinical trials have shown that eptinezumab can be effective in reducing the frequency and severity of migraines and cluster headaches. Some key findings include:
- Reduction in monthly migraine days (MMDs): Many patients experience a significant decrease in the number of days they have migraines each month[1][3].
- Rapid onset of action: Some patients report improvement as soon as the day after receiving the infusion[5].
- Decreased use of acute medications: Patients often need fewer medications to treat acute migraine attacks[2].
- Improved quality of life: Many patients report better overall functioning and less disability due to migraines[1].
What Are the Potential Side Effects?
Like all medications, eptinezumab can cause side effects. The most common side effects reported in clinical trials include:
- Nasopharyngitis (inflammation of the nose and throat)
- Hypersensitivity reactions (allergic reactions)
- Fatigue
- Nausea
It’s important to note that serious side effects are rare, but patients should always discuss potential risks with their healthcare provider[2][3].
